Services for Charles Willie Edwards, 55, Afton, were held at 11 a.m. January 13 in the Highway 70 Church of Christ with Earl McDough, Plainview Church of Christ minister, officiating.Edwards was dead on arrival at St. Mary of the Plains Hospital January 10 Cardiac arrest was apparently the cause of death. A farmer and rancher, he was born March 11, 1933 in Dickens County. He had been a resident of Dickens County all of his life.
He married Janelle Williams in Dickens on November 3, 1953. He was a member of the Church of Christ.
He is survived by his wife, Nell Edwards, Afton; one son, Rickey Edwards, Arlington; a daughter, Pam Morris, Flomot; a sister, Melba Martin, Afton and his mother, Ruby Edwards, Afton; three grandchildren.
Pallbearers included Robert Forbis, JimBo Humphreys, Steve Drennan, Rodney Randolph, Jerry Gage, Dwain Harris, Stanley Hash and J.D. McMormick.
Burial was in Dickens Cemetery under direction of Campbell Funeral Home, Spur.
